De Broers Van Bommel: The Van Bommel Brothers tells the story of Kamiel, a 30 year old farmer's son, as he tries to escape the misery of his wretched existence. With no father figure around, Kamiel has to take on the responsibility of both the estate as well as his degenerate family. When Bertha passes away, freedom beckons. The Van Bommel Brothers explores the poignant confrontation between free will and loyalty. Drôle d'Oiseau: The film is a portrait of a man with bipolar disorder painted through the eyes of his 11 year old daughter. The picture turns into a bittersweet adventure with two un-conventional heroes on a path of innocence and crude behavior. Empire: Late afternoon, somewhere in a big city, a man comes home to his wife and child - a portrait of a family in our modern civilization, captured in real time. Feel Sad for the Bunny: The relationship between 12-year-old Remy and his older brother Bruno is put to the test when both develop an interest in their au pair, Michaela. Nkosi coiffure: Fighting with her boyfriend on the street in Brussels' Congolese neighbourhood, Eva escapes into an afro hair salon. The women in the salon initially support her, seeing a woman in distress. But when we find out what the fight was about, opinions differ. Allegory of the Jam Jar: Hans is a 50-year old businessman. He has a challenging job, a wonderful collection of ties and a pristine apartment. One day, when a crack appears on the perfect walls of his home, Hans slowly starts losing control of his seemingly perfect life. Shadow: To escape IS jihadis, a Yazidi mother and her two daughters hide in a cave on Mount Sinjar. The film depicts their daily struggle to survive. Umpire: Axelle, a young, promising tennis player is left in increasing desperation when she learns that Jeremy, her attentive coach, remains detained for further questioning. Once: ''Weleer/Once' tells the the rise and fall of an entire cardboard society. It's about construction from scratch, nostalgia for 'village life' and the intrigues between villagers during a time of crisis. After a man wakes up in an entirely empty world, he soon finds a piece of cardboard. Gradually the man starts to build his cardboard village, looking for the ideal society. When more villagers start to appear, the empty world gets a civilized character. After days of hard labor the cardboard village finally is ready. The villagers gather and soon a big party is organized. Although most people are satisfied and enjoy their life in this new environment, you can still feel the darkness overshadowing the peaceful village... . When more and more economic problems rise, the existence of the village is at stake.
